**宝塔Redis缓存服务安装与性能调优指南**,宝塔Redis缓存服务安装便捷,首先下载对应版本的安装包,按提示完成安装,安装后,配置Redis以适配业务需求,如设定密码、监听地址等,为提升性能,建议开启AOF持久化,并根据服务器内存调整Redis最大内存限制和数据淘汰策略,定期监控Redis状态,及时发现并解决性能瓶颈,确保服务稳定高效运行。
随着互联网技术的飞速发展,数据存储速度在很多场景下已经成为制约系统性能的关键因素之一,Redis,作为一种高性能的键值对存储数据库,被广泛应用于缓存、会话存储、消息队列等场景,宝塔Redis缓存服务作为Redis的官方部署解决方案,为简化Redis的部署和管理提供了极大的便利,本文将详细介绍如何在宝塔中安装Redis,并对其进行性能调优以获得更好的系统性能。
宝塔Redis缓存服务安装
安装宝塔软件
首先需要在服务器上安装宝塔软件,进入宝塔面板安装界面,选择Redis版本进行安装,完成后点击“安装”按钮完成安装。
添加Redis插件
安装完成后,登录宝塔面板,在左侧菜单中找到“插件”选项,点击“添加插件”,在弹出的窗口中搜索“Redis”,选中并安装。
配置Redis
安装完成后,需要配置Redis,打开宝塔面板的Redis管理页面,点击“设置”按钮,在弹出的窗口中进行各项配置,如端口号、密码、数据目录等。
Redis性能调优
内存优化
合理配置Redis内存使用,避免内存浪费,可以通过设置maxmemory参数来限制Redis使用的最大内存,并启用maxmemory-policy策略来指定内存达到上限时的处理方式,如allkeys-lru表示只对键进行LRU算法淘汰。
数据结构优化
根据实际业务场景选择合适的数据结构,使用哈希表(hashes)存储对象时,可以提高查询效率;使用列表(lists)实现简单的队列或栈功能。
持久化策略优化
根据业务需求选择合适的持久化策略,RDB持久化适合用于备份和恢复数据,AOF持久化则提供更高的数据安全性,可以通过调整save参数来配置RDB持久化的触发条件,以及设置appendfsync参数来控制AOF持久化的频率。
网络优化
合理配置Redis的网络参数,以提高并发处理能力和降低延迟,可以通过调整tcp-keepalive参数来配置TCP KeepAlive,以保持连接的活跃状态;调整repl-timeout参数来设置复制超时时间,以避免不必要的复制操作。
通过本文的介绍,相信您已经成功安装了宝塔Redis缓存服务,并对其进行了基本的性能调优,实际生产环境中可能还需要根据具体情况进行更深入的调优工作,如监控告警、故障排查等,希望本文能够为您在Redis缓存服务的安装与性能调优方面提供一些有益的参考。


还没有评论,来说两句吧...